ROGERS, BERESKIN & PARR CANADA TITLE: SOD CUTTING MACHINE HAVING SPLIT UNDERCUTTING BLADE INVENTOR: WILLIAM T. ARNOLD ABSTRACT OF THE DISCLOSURE A portable sod cutting machine having a light weight tubular frame and a split cutting knife to reduce vibration. The split cutting knife includes two horizontal undercutting blades facing each other and substantially touching each other, and two side cutting blades one extending upwardly from each side of each undercutting blade. The undercutting knives are reciprocated oppositely by a common drive shaft having eccentric stub shafts connected to crank arms which are connected to the cutting knives. Swinging handles are hingedly connected to the rear of the machine and swing between a normal rearwardly extending operating position and a storage position in which the handles project forwardly one on each side of the frame.
